Tip for teach-in operation: to prevent the interruption of teach-in operations, close door and switch on guard
locking.

After remedying the cause, use the reset function (see chapter 16. Troubleshooting and assistance on page 42) or briey disconnect the power supply. Please contact the manufacturer if the fault could not be reset after restarting.
Important: If you do not nd the displayed device status in the system status table, this indicates an internal device fault. In this case, you should contact the manufacturer.
